外網ftp自定義埠
外網訪問內網首先伺服器必須影射到外網地址才可以訪問,如果你的地址是內網的,外網無法訪問,必須登錄路由器映射IP和埠。FTP的埠和外網埠設置也必須一樣,FTP默認21埠,在路由的埠映射里,添加你的IP,也就是192.168.1.100,而埠填21。
方法二
1.在內網安裝nat123軟體。
2.啟用nat123。添加埠映射。選擇自己需要內網發布到外網的應用。如網站應用80埠映射,或其他,或全埠映射所有應用。可以使用自己的頂級域名,或直接使用默認提示的二級域名。
3.域名映射後,用域名訪問即可以了哦。就是這么簡單實現外網訪問內網。
B. 外網訪問我的ftp 怎樣做埠映射 能說詳細點么
我的FTP伺服器是建立在辦公室區域網內的,上次做了個埠映射,現在還蠻好用的。你可以試試看能不能用!!
1、登陸你的路由器,通常是需要密碼的。如果你沒有改過的話用戶名和密碼都應該是:admin
2、在路由器界面下找到:轉發規則--虛擬伺服器:如圖
3、輸入:服務埠:21、IP地址:FTP主機的IP最後一段(區域網內的IP)、協議:ALL、啟用:勾選
4、保存
5、登陸以下網址查一下你的動態IP:www.ip138.com,並做好記錄(通常你的動態IP都不是固定不變的,所以你要從外網登陸你的FTP伺服器,都要提前查一下)
6、做好上述五項估計從外網登陸就沒什麼問題了,你現在就可以試試看了!登陸的格式是:ftp://***.***.***.***:21(***部分就是你查到的動態IP)
現在就試試看吧!!希望對你有幫助!!!
C. 如何在外網訪問ftp
外網訪問內網首先伺服器必須影射到外網地址才可以訪問,如果你的地址是內網的,外網無法訪問,必須登錄路由器映射IP和埠。FTP的埠和外網埠設置也必須一樣,FTP默認21埠,在路由的埠映射里,添加你的IP,也就是192.168.1.100,而埠填21。
方法二
1.在內網安裝nat123軟體。
2.啟用nat123。添加埠映射。選擇自己需要內網發布到外網的應用。如網站應用80埠映射,或其他,或全埠映射所有應用。可以使用自己的頂級域名,或直接使用默認提示的二級域名。
3.域名映射後,用域名訪問即可以了哦。就是這么簡單實現外網訪問內網。
D. FTP埠映射到外網的工作原理是什麼為啥要開放80和21埠為啥開別的埠也可以實現FTP埠
是用伺服器的埠映射本機埠。如果要修改埠,需要伺服器與本地同時修改指定埠。http使用80埠,FTP使用21埠。
E. 如何配置 FTP 發送埠
操作方法如下:
網上鄰居右鍵屬性-本地連接右鍵屬性-Internet協議Tcp/ip-雙擊進入-高級-選項-Tcp/ip篩選-屬性-啟用篩選-輸入埠就行。
F. FTP的埠號是多少
FTP埠號是:21
默認情況下FTP協議使用TCP埠中的 20和21這兩個埠,其中20用於傳輸數據,21用於傳輸控制信息。
但是,是否使用20作為傳輸數據的埠與FTP使用的傳輸模式有關,如果採用主動模式,那麼數據傳輸埠就是20;如果採用被動模式,則具體最終使用哪個埠要伺服器端和客戶端協商決定。
(6)外網ftp自定義埠擴展閱讀:
同大多數Internet服務一樣,FTP也是一個客戶/伺服器系統。用戶通過一個客戶機程序連接至在遠程計算機上運行的伺服器程序。
依照 FTP 協議提供服務,進行文件傳送的計算機就是 FTP伺服器,而連接FTP伺服器,遵循FTP協議與伺服器傳送文件的電腦就是FTP客戶端。
用戶要連上FTP 伺服器,就要用到 FTP 的客戶端軟體,通常 Windows自帶「ftp」命令,這是一個命令行的 FTP客戶程序。
另外常用的 FTP 客戶程序還有FileZilla、 CuteFTP、Ws_FTP、Flashfxp、LeapFTP、流星雨-貓眼等。
1.FTP伺服器的登陸
匿名用戶:FTP 口令:FTP
用戶:ANONYMOUS 口令:任何電子郵件
2.顯示文件信息:DIR/LS
3.下載文件:GET 文件名(下載到當前目錄)
4.上傳文件:PUT 文件名
5.多文件下載:MGET
6.多文件上傳:MPUT
7.退出:BYE
8.幫助:HELP
網路-FTP協議
網路-ftp (文件傳輸協議)
G. 外網設置埠映射怎麼做
我們所提到的內網還是外網,指的實際上是使用這種ADSL寬頻業務的終端用戶的計算機當前所處的網路位置是屬於內網還是外網。或者換句話說,終端客戶的計算機是內網還是外網,完全在於他如何使用ADSL這種寬頻業務,而與他使用的到底是哪種寬頻形式無關。
埠映射工具設置方法如下
1、下載軟體路由俠,注冊用戶並登陸;
H. FTP 改埠後 外網訪問的問題
今天從公網的伺服器連接本地內網的FTP server 文件時,系統老是提示227 Entering Passive Mode (xxx,xxx,,xxx,xxx,x),很是奇怪,於是上網找資料仔細研究了一下,原來FTP有兩種工作模式,PORT方式和PASV方式,中文意思為主動式和被動式 ,詳細介紹如下:
主動 FTP :
命令連接:客戶端 >1024 埠 → 伺服器 21 埠
數據連接:客戶端 >1024 埠 ← 伺服器 20 埠
被動 FTP :
命令連接:客戶端 >1024 埠 → 伺服器 21 埠
數據連接:客戶端 >1024 埠 ← 伺服器 >1024 埠
PORT(主動)方式的連接過程是:客戶端向伺服器的FTP埠(默認是21)發送連接請求,伺服器接受連接,建立一條命令鏈路。當需要傳送數據時, 客戶端在命令鏈路上用PORT命令告訴伺服器:「我打開了***X埠,你過來連接我」。於是伺服器從20埠向客戶端的***X埠發送連接請求,建立一條數據鏈路來傳送數據。
PASV(被動)方式的連接過程是:客戶端向伺服器的FTP埠(默認是21)發送連接請求,伺服器接受連接,建立一條命令鏈路。當需要傳送數據時, 伺服器在命令鏈路上用PASV命令告訴客戶端:「我打開了***X埠,你過來連接我」。於是客戶端向伺服器的***X埠發送連接請求,建立一條數據鏈 路來傳送數據。
由於我的本地FTP伺服器在內網,只是從外網映射了兩個埠(20,21),所以無法使用PASV方式,解決此問題的辦法也很簡單,關閉客戶端的PASV方式,強制其用PORT方式訪問伺服器,登錄FTP伺服器後用passive命令關閉客戶端的PASV方式,如下:
ftp> passive
Passive mode off.
ftp> passive (再次運行命令可打開)
Passive mode on.
I. 如何進入指定埠的ftp伺服器
FTP伺服器的默認埠就是21,所以登錄時無需輸入登錄埠,直接輸入FTP伺服器的IP地址即可。操作如下:
1、首先雙擊電腦桌面的「我的電腦」,打開磁碟對話框, 然後在磁碟上方的「路徑欄」中輸入ftp伺服器IP地址。
J. 如何修改FTP埠
vi /etc/vsftpd/vsftpd.conf
listen_port=756
vi /etc/services
ftp 21/tcp 改為 ftp 756/tcp
ftp 21/udp 改為 ftp 756/tcp
/etc/init.d/vsftpd restart